Product Overview
JSB is a grid coupling with an explicit lubricant-quantity field. Its model table gives nominal torque, speed, bore, bore length, overall length, D, clearance C, mass and lubricant quantity. The grid element and lubrication arrangement should be considered together: maintenance access and a suitable cover are part of the installation decision. The published model tables contain 16 size rows and provide torque values spanning 45–63000 N·m, permissible-speed values spanning 1600–6000 r/min, bore values spanning 18–260 mm. Use those values for preliminary comparison only; final materials, current standards, manufacturing details and operating suitability require confirmation from RONGXING DRIVE.

Technical Specification
The following model tables are provided for preliminary comparison. Keep the relevant assembly drawing with the selected row.
| Model | Nominal torque Tn N·m | Permissible speed [n] r/min | Bore diameter d mm | Bore length L mm | Overall length L₀ mm | L₁ mm | D mm | Clearance C mm | Mass m kg | Lubricant quantity kg |
|---|---|---|---|---|---|---|---|---|---|---|
| JSB1 | 45 | 6000 | 18~28 | 47 | 97 | 48 | 112 | 3 | 1.95 | 0.027 |
| JSB2 | 140 | 22~35 | 122 | 2.59 | 0.041 | |||||
| JSB3 | 224 | 25~42 | 50 | 103 | 51 | 130 | 3.36 | 0.054 | ||
| JSB4 | 400 | 32~50 | 60 | 123 | 61 | 149 | 5.45 | 0.068 | ||
| JSB5 | 630 | 40~56 | 63 | 129 | 64 | 163 | 7.26 | 0.086 | ||
| JSB6 | 900 | 5500 | 48~65 | 76 | 155 | 67 | 174 | 10.44 | 0.113 | |
| JSB7 | 1800 | 4750 | 55~80 | 89 | 181 | 89 | 200 | 17.7 | 0.172 | |
| JSB8 | 3150 | 4000 | 65~95 | 98 | 199 | 96 | 233 | 25.42 | 0.254 | |
| JSB9 | 5600 | 3250 | 75~110 | 120 | 245 | 121 | 268 | 6 | 42.22 | 0.427 |
| JSB10 | 8000 | 3000 | 80~120 | 127 | 259 | 124 | 287 | 54.48 | 0.508 | |
| JSB11 | 12500 | 2700 | 90~140 | 149 | 304 | 143 | 320 | 81.72 | 0.735 | |
| JSB12 | 18000 | 2400 | 110~170 | 162 | 330 | 146 | 379 | 122.58 | 0.908 | |
| JSB13 | 25000 | 2200 | 120~200 | 184 | 374 | 156 | 411 | 180.24 | 1.135 | |
| JSB14 | 35500 | 2000 | 140~200 | 183 | 372 | 204 | 476 | 230.18 | 1.952 | |
| JSB15 | 50000 | 1750 | 160~240 | 216 | 438 | 216 | 533 | 321.43 | 2.815 | |
| JSB16 | 63000 | 1600 | 180~260 | 226 | 584 | 488.55 | 3.496 |
